6. Pedagogical Content Knowledge

According to Shulman 1987 “pedagogical content knowledge is the category which is most likely to distinguish the understanding of the content specialist from that of the pedagogue ” p. 6. It represents the blending of content and pedagogy into an understanding of how particular topics, problems, or issues are organized, represented, and adapted to the diverse interests and ability of learners, and presented for the instruction. Curriculum 2013 expected the teachers to involve the learners building a critical thinking concept. Thus, the function of the teachers is no longer as the learning source. In order to engage the learners in critical thinking methods, the tea chers should have the ability to scaffold the materials based on the students’ mastering level to make the learners find the answer or solutions of the problems in the classroom easily.

7. Adult Learning Theory

Transformative learning theory as an adult learning theory was firstly developed by Mezirow 1978 and later developed by Mezirow and his associates in 1991 and 2000. As Mezirow 2006 noted, with more than 150 dissertations using this theory as a theoretical framework, this theory has become the most extensively used among any other adult learning theories, exceeded andragogy and self-directed learning Merriam, 2001, and produced a variety of alternative conceptions beyond Mezirow’s original conception, including “spirituality, positionality, emancipatory learning, and neurobiology” Taylor, 2008, p. 7. 24 Mezirow 2002 states that “...adult learning emphasize contextual understanding, critical reflection on assumptions, and validating meaning by assessing reasons” p. 3. These principles, then turn out into their beliefs. In addition to doing these principles, Mezirow 2000 also concludes that “...the more reflective and open we are to the perspectives of others, the richer our imagination of alternative contexts of understanding will be” p. 20. Thus, if the teachers are open to others’ suggestion and feedback, they will improve the teaching performance. Besides improving the teaching performance, the teachers will also enrich their understanding upon many issues related to the development of education.
